McGrath's Model

A framework for understanding group tasks and performance, identifying different types of group tasks and the dynamics involved in completing them.

Group Tasks

A set of responsibilities or activities assigned to a group to be completed collaboratively.

Basic Group Goals

Fundamental objectives pursued by a group, such as task completion, member satisfaction, or effective decision-making, that guide their activities and interactions.
